Transaction 67efe68b7c25a1314ccec1f529fbaaa8ce4c7ce352dbcf3bd3ce09ff68fcee35
1 Input
1 Output
-
67efe68b7c25a1314ccec1f529fbaaa8ce4c7ce352dbcf3bd3ce09ff68fcee35:0
- value
- 21122296
- script pubkey
- OP_0 OP_PUSHBYTES_20 56eea8cc5ed4717b3ed0ec2fef477ee1492e0993
- address
- bc1q2mh23nz763chk0ksash773m7u9yjuzvnxmn22s